And timing matters.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-why-junior-year-is-the-sweet-spot-for-college-visits\"><strong>Why junior year is the sweet spot for college visits<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>For most students, junior year is the ideal time to begin visiting college campuses. Academic interests are clearer. Extracurricular commitments are established. Students are mature enough to ask meaningful questions and imagine themselves in new environments.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Visiting during junior year also removes pressure. There is space to explore without the weight of an immediate enrollment decision. That space allows curiosity to lead.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Recent admissions guidance across higher education continues to emphasize early engagement as a key part of a successful college search process. Visiting during junior year gives students time to reflect, compare options thoughtfully and revisit campuses if needed before senior year.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Lauren Fentress, administrative support specialist in enrollment management, says junior year visits often feel especially meaningful at Transy. \u201cThere\u2019s no rush yet,\u201d she explains. \u201cStudents are just beginning to picture what college could look like for them. It becomes less about making a decision and more about discovering where you belong.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-spring-visits-offer-a-true-snapshot-of-college-life\"><strong>Spring visits offer a true snapshot of college life<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Spring is one of the strongest seasons to visit a college campus. Classes are in session. Students are engaged. Faculty offices are open. You see a college as it truly is.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>When juniors visit in March, April or May, they experience the energy of academic life in motion. They can see classes in action. They can walk through a student center buzzing with conversation. They can observe what a tailor-made education looks like in real time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>At a place like Transylvania, where small class sizes and faculty access define the experience, seeing those interactions firsthand is powerful. A classroom where professors know students by name tells a deeper story than any statistic can.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-summer-visits-provide-focused-conversations\"><strong>Summer visits provide focused conversations<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Summer visits feel different, and that can be an advantage. While campus may be quieter, conversations are often more personal. Admissions counselors have more time to answer questions about manageable costs, financial aid packages and academic pathways.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For families thinking carefully about affordability, summer is a wonderful time to discuss how <a href=\"https:\/\/www.transy.edu\/financial-aid\/\">scholarships, grants and aid <\/a>can make a private education feel within reach. Manageable costs are not just about tuition. They are about long-term value and thoughtful planning.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-what-families-should-look-for-during-a-visit\"><strong>What families should look for during a visit<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The most meaningful college visits are not rushed.
